About the Role
Financial Finesse is the leading independent global provider of unbiased financial coaching as an employee benefit, helping employers improve employee financial wellness while delivering measurable ROI. Our clients include some of the world's largest multinational companies, and we are driven by a mission to empower people to achieve financial independence through thoughtful, innovative solutions.
Our model is B2B2C: we sell to employers while ultimately serving their employees through expert financial coaching and technology. That means understanding both the business case for the employer and the experience we create for employees.
We are hiring a Sales Executive who is early in a promising sales career and wants to learn enterprise selling in a dynamic, mission-driven organization. In this role, you will work directly with senior sellers on live Fortune 1000 opportunities, take ownership of parts of the sales process quickly, and grow into managing your own opportunities. This is a role for someone who is comfortable creating structure, acting without detailed direction, learning quickly from what works and what does not, and continuing to move opportunities forward.
Because you will learn the sales motion from the inside, you will also help strengthen it by turning what you learn into practical playbooks, tools, and pipeline discipline that improve team performance.
Work arrangement: This is a remote position with periodic meetings at our El Segundo, CA headquarters and 10-20% travel to prospects, clients, and industry events.
Core Responsibilities
- Learn and support the enterprise sales process by working alongside senior sellers on live deals involving enterprise buyers, benefits consultants, and committee-driven decision cycles
- Own early-stage pipeline work, including prospect research, lead generation, qualification, meeting preparation, RFP support, and follow-through that keeps opportunities advancing
- Take on direct selling responsibility quickly as capability is demonstrated, beginning with mid-size opportunities and expanding scope over time
- Build relationships across the HR, benefits, and consultant ecosystem and represent Financial Finesse at industry events
- Document sales playbooks, including call structures, positioning, objection handling, and deal stories that support future sellers
- Maintain accurate CRM and email list data and help improve how those tools are used across the sales process
- Support pipeline and forecast reviews with accurate information, thoughtful questions, and strong follow-through
Required Skills & Abilities
- 5-8 years of B2B sales experience in business development, account management, consulting, or related client-facing roles, with demonstrated results
- Experience selling services or other intangible offerings preferred; exposure to HR, benefits, retirement, or financial services is helpful
- Ability to create structure and maintain momentum in an evolving environment without waiting for detailed direction
- Strong relationship-building skills and sound judgment in navigating different stakeholders, including the confidence to ask direct questions when needed
- Comfort learning from experienced sellers, applying feedback, and adopting a proven sales approach
- Strong pipeline discipline, documentation habits, and working knowledge of CRM tools
- Practical experience using AI tools to improve day-to-day work, research, preparation, and execution
- A willingness to test approaches, learn quickly from results, and adjust. We tend to think in terms of "win or learn."
